Redevelopment becoming deemed near the Naperville Metra station along fifth Avenue could contain nearly 500 housing units, and a single panel is recommending 20 % of these fulfill the point out definition of "affordable."If you are interested in renting a house, sign up to be a Renter employing a new email address. Return to ListingSo, no matter if